About dead worlds, we could have the option to colonize them through dome (or subterranean) colonies; those colonies would have only 1-2 tiles and produce only credits (think of them as small commercial outposts), then we can unlock terraforming technologies to make the planet more abitable, unlocking more tiles and differentiating the type of produced resources (eventually arriving to make the planet fully abitable). Sorry for the necroposting, however I found that is actually possible to eliminate the ID code the game attaches to the name of your custom designs. You need to open the console and use the command shortshipnames , this will eliminate the code (however this also made possible to overwrite your designs - for instance, if you create a ship and call it "Battleship Alpha", then create a second ship and give it the same name the new ship deletes and replaces the firs
